Highlights include HMAS Otway.

was an Oberon-class submarine of the Royal Australian Navy. One of the first four Oberon-class boats ordered for the RAN, Otway was built in Scotland during the mid-1960s, and commissioned into naval service in 1968. is situated 190 metres north of IGA.
